Buddhist monks chanted mantras in an Italian Roman Catholic church
Catholic priest Giusto Della Valle permitted a Buddhist rite to be performed at the ambo of the parish during a memorial service for a deceased woman. The rector of the Church of Saint Martin allowed a non-Christian ritual to take place inside the basilica. This was reported by Life Site News.
Two Buddhist monks performed a ritual chant at a memorial gathering in honor of Marta Pezzati at the Church of Saint Martin. Giusto Della Valle and another Catholic cleric were present in the church wearing liturgical vestments. The cleric also addressed those present with a speech, glorifying the founder of the Eastern religion.
"Marta was a contemplative person, a seeker of God on all possible paths, and she found this search in the Buddha — an enlightener who has continued to illuminate the path of many peoples throughout the centuries," said Giusto Della Valle.
At the conclusion of his address, the priest expressed the idea of the equality of all religious paths. In the rector's view, every person has their own image of paradise after death: rebirth, reincarnation, or resurrection. In his opinion, Holy Scripture speaks of the gathering of all the peoples of the earth on a holy mountain without any distinctions.
One of the participants in the ritual explained that the gathering did not constitute a funeral service. According to him, the organizers chose the church building because of the deceased's longstanding friendship with the rector.
